NameDatedouble: To double is to multiply by two. To double the number 9, multiply by2; that is 9 X 2 = 18. A box weighs 9 pounds. Double the weight of the-box is 18 pounds. If you are driving 20 miles an hour, double your speed is40 miles an hour.twice: Twice is two times. You called your friend twice yesterday if you called her onetime in the morning and one time in the evening. Twice can also mean to multiplyby 2. The box weighs 9 pounds. Twice the weight of the box is 18 pounds.triple: To triple is to multiple by 3. To triple the number 9, multiply by 3; that is,9 X 3 = 27. A box weighs 9 pounds. Triple the weight of the box is 27 pounds. Ifyou are driving 20 miles an hour, triple your speed is 60 miles per hour.square of a number: The square of a number is the number you get when youmultiply a number by itself. The square of 2 is 4; that is 2' = 2 X 2 = 4.
